The Essex Serpent: When is Episode 3 Releasing? Here’s What to Expect Next

The Essex Serpent is starring Tom Hiddleston as vicar Will Ransome, Claire Danes as Cora Seaborne, Hayley Squires as Martha, Frank Dillane as Luke Garrett, Jamael Westman as Dr George Spencer dropped its first two episodes on May 13. The first two episodes gave us a basic idea of the premise of the supernatural series set in Victorian England. The second episode ended on cliffhangers.

In The Essex Serpent Episodes 1 and 2, Cora loses her husband and finally starts living life as per her terms. Along with her son and house helping Martha, Cora goes to Aldwinter after hearing about the return of the flying serpent. Cora reads a lot and such supernatural events grab her interest immediately. She meets Will Ransome, a vicar from the town who believes that the serpent’s existence is just a myth and people’s fear.

In the second episode, Cora discusses with school students about the flying serpent. The students ask if the serpent exists, and Cora is in a dilemma. Suddenly, something possesses Naomi, which scares everyone. The episode ends with a shocking expression on Cora and Will’s faces.

The Essex Serpent Episode 3 Predictions and Release Date

In The Essex Serpent Episode 3, we can expect the people of Aldwinter to doubt Cora’s intention due to what happened with the kids. Her interest in the flying serpent can be found suspicious by them. The second episode already teased a growing bond between Will and Cora. So chances are the two might get a little closer.

Luke has managed to conduct the first heart operation, and he’s quite ambitious. Luke won’t stop, and he might even want to tell this to Cora personally. So we may also see him return to the town to visit Cora. It would be interesting to see how the relationships play out while there’s a supernatural beast on the loose.

The Essex Serpent’s third episode will be released on May 20, 2022, on Apple TV+.
